The Melting Point Trap

Coenzyme Q10 is not just a standard yellow powder. It is a highly lipophilic (oil-loving) molecule. It behaves uniquely under heat. If your supplier sells you a powder mixed with cheap starches to pad the weight, the physical properties change.

Your chemists heat the oil phase to 55 Celsius. They expect the CoQ10 to melt into a brilliant, clear orange liquid. Instead, it forms a sludgy, grainy mess that ruins your emulsion. You must demand strict thermal data from your supplier.

Look at the standard factory specifications you should require for cosmetic-grade material.

ParameterSpecification LimitTypical Lab ResultTesting Method
AppearanceYellow to orange crystalline powderBright orange powderVisual
Assay Purity>= 98.0 percent99.1 percentHPLC
Melting Point48.0 to 52.0 Celsius49.5 CelsiusCapillary Method
Loss on Drying<= 0.2 percent0.05 percentGravimetric (105 Celsius)
Heavy Metals<= 10 ppm< 2 ppmICP-MS
SolubilitySoluble in hot oils and fatsPassesVisual

The Fake Water-Soluble Gimmick

A skincare lab in Toronto wanted to build a premium antioxidant lipid serum. They sourced a cheap “10 percent water-soluble CoQ10” powder from a generic chemical trader. The formula smelled like dead fish after two weeks in the stability oven at 40 Celsius.

What went wrong? CoQ10 naturally hates water. To make it water-soluble, cheap suppliers wrap the active molecule in low-grade synthetic emulsifiers. These cheap emulsifiers oxidize rapidly. They destroy your product scent and ruin the clinical efficacy.

We audited their formula and stripped it down. We moved them to our pure 98 percent lipid-soluble crystalline powder. We instructed their chemists to drop the powder directly into their heated squalane and ceramide base. No water. No cheap emulsifiers.

We ran a 30-day clinical trial on 35 human volunteers with visible photo-aging. We tracked wrinkle depth reduction and overall skin firmness.

TimeframeWrinkle Depth ReductionSkin Firmness IncreaseEmulsion Stability
Baseline0 percent0 percentPerfect clarity
Day 15– 11.2 percent+ 14.5 percentNo separation
Day 30– 22.8 percent+ 28.4 percentNo separation

The wrinkles flattened out. The serum remained a beautiful, clear orange lipid. The customers experienced zero irritation.

Rules for Procurement and Compounding

You want to secure the right material and build a stable anti-aging system? Write these rules on your lab whiteboard.

  1. Test the melt. When you receive a sample, do not just test the purity. Put it in hot oil. If it does not melt completely into a clear liquid between 48 and 52 Celsius, reject the batch. It contains hidden fillers.
  2. Avoid generic traders. Buy direct from manufacturers who understand cosmetic chemistry. A dietary supplement factory does not care about your emulsion stability or skin feel.
  3. Check the packaging. UV light destroys this molecule rapidly. Bulk powder must ship in opaque, sealed aluminum bags. If a supplier ships it to you in clear plastic bags, they do not understand the molecule.
  4. Embrace the color. Pure CoQ10 is aggressively orange. Do not try to formulate a pure white cream. Sell the pale yellow or peach tint to your consumers as a visual guarantee of high active concentration.

The Regulatory Reality

The European Union actively restricts traditional synthetic anti-aging chemicals. Consumers read labels obsessively. They demand clean, biomimetic chemistry. CoQ10 occurs naturally in human skin, but cellular levels drop rapidly after age thirty. When you formulate with it, you simply replace what the human body lost. It provides pharmaceutical-grade cellular energy without the regulatory warnings attached to harsh retinoids.
